Other Health Professions and Related Clinical Sciences is the 115th most popular major in the country with 7,984 degrees awarded in 2020-2021.

Across Alaska, there were 3 health professions and related clinical sciences graduates with average earnings and debt of $0 and $0 respectively. At the bachelor’s degree level specifically, there were 3 health professions and related clinical sciences graduates with average earnings and debt of $45,855 and $24,086 respectively.

The colleges and universities that top this list are recognized because their health professions and related clinical sciences program is one of the largest majors offered at the school.

Alaska Pacific University
Anchorage, Alaska

You’ll join some of the best and brightest minds around if you attend Alaska Pacific University. The school came in at #1 for the Schools for a Bachelor’s Highly Focused on Other Health Professions and Related Clinical Sciences Major in Alaska. Anchorage, Alaska is the setting for this small institution of higher learning. The private not-for-profit school handed out bachelors’s health professions and related clinical sciences degrees to 3 students in 2020-2021.

The impressive undergraduate student-to-faculty ratio of 8 to 1 means that students may have more opportunities to work more closely with their professors than they would at other schools.
